I am cruising in a few days. I have two carnival excursions booked. In Freeport, the Kayak through the mangroves tour and in Nassau, the Blue Lagoon Family Beach day. What happens if it rains? Do either of these get cancelled? If they don't actually get cancelled, but I want to cancel, when do I need to cancel them by to get my money back? Seriously considering cancelling Blue Lagoon, as I believe it will be wasted without being able to lay on the beach or play in the Ocean, which is the sole reason I booked it. Rain, especially with a "water sport" sort of excursion won't stop it! You'll be wet either way! Only a lightening storm or a tropical storm might stop an excursion.

 

You can cancel up to 24 hours (or maybe, 48)....it varies.....if you don't want to go.
